CLEANING
Unplug the controller from Mains voltage before cleaning.
Clean the customer returned Kendall SCD™ 700 controller as per the Kendall SCD™ 700
system Operation and Service Manual.
GENERAL FUNCTION TEST
With no tubing set connected to the SCD™ 700 controller, connect the controller to AC
power. Verify that the power source light (power on indicator) turns on. Note: Controller
must be connected to AC power to enter test mode.
See front panel display below:
Enter "Test Access Mode", and conduct the general function test (test mode T2) as per the
Kendall SCD™ 700 system Operation and Service Manual.
Verify battery status:
Turn off the controller.
o
Disconnect the controller from AC Power, and activate again.
o
Confirm that battery charge level is at least 2/3 (i.e. 2 or 3 green battery status
o
indicators).
If battery charge level is less than 2/3, connect the controller to AC power, and leave
o
connected to AC power until battery reaches at least 2/3 level.
If operation of the SCD™ 700 controller is not correct as per the above tests, send the
controller to the Covidien service center for repair (Attachment A).
